Choosing the Right Decking Materials for Your Space

When selecting decking materials, how can one identify the most suitable option for their outdoor space? A careful evaluation of several factors is essential. First and foremost, climate is a critical factor; materials should be capable of enduring local climate conditions. To illustrate, composite decking offers durability in humid environments, whereas treated wood performs exceptionally well in arid regions.

Next, maintenance requirements should be considered. Some materials need regular sealing or staining, while others require minimal upkeep. The preferred appearance also plays a role in the decision; property owners might favor the organic appearance of wood or the polished look of composite or PVC alternatives.

Financial limitations represent another key consideration, as prices can differ substantially between available materials. Lastly, reflecting on how the deck will be used—such as hosting gatherings or creating a serene retreat—will aid in examine now shaping the final selection. By thoughtfully considering these elements, one can select decking materials that harmonize with their outdoor space while meeting practical needs.

How to Create Multi-Level Decks for Visual Appeal

Enhancing outdoor spaces using multi-level decks creates captivating aesthetic depth and strengthens usability. By adjusting the elevations of the decking structure, property owners can create distinct areas for various purposes, such as relaxing, entertaining, or planting. This stratification not only maximizes available space but also fosters a atmosphere of seclusion and separation between each section.

To achieve this effect, careful planning is essential. Homeowners ought to assess the land's natural curves and the perspective from multiple viewpoints. Including steps or ramps can unite separate tiers naturally while guaranteeing security. Combining various materials—for example wood, composite, or stone—can significantly elevate the visual impact, facilitating unique design possibilities.

Furthermore, incorporating built-in planters or seating at multiple levels adds both functionality and aesthetic charm. In the end, a carefully planned multi-tiered deck turns an average outdoor area into an enchanting, multi-dimensional space that promotes relaxation and pleasure.

Integrating Efficient Lighting Options for Your Deck

Well-planned lighting options can make a deck into a delightful evening haven, boosting both visibility and aesthetic appeal. Purposefully installed lights can light up pathways, providing secure passage while enhancing visual appeal. Alternatives such as inset lighting in steps or underneath handrails offer gentle lighting without overpowering the area.

Decorative string lights can establish a comfortable, charming atmosphere, stringing them across overhead beams or pergolas for a celebratory touch. Solar lanterns or garden stake lights are environmentally friendly options that require minimal installation, delivering a gentle illumination throughout the evening.

For a more modern approach, LED strips may be placed under fixtures or along deck edges, offering customizable colors and brightness levels. In addition, incorporating dimmable options gives homeowners control over the atmosphere, making the deck suitable for both lively gatherings and intimate evenings. Through combining practicality with visual appeal, thoughtful lighting choices improve the overall feel of exterior living spaces.

Key Deck Maintenance Tips for Long-Lasting Results

Preserving a deck is vital for ensuring its longevity and protecting its aesthetic appeal. Consistent cleaning forms a critical foundation; removing debris and scrubbing the surface can stop mold and mildew from developing. It is recommended to apply a mild cleaning solution specifically designed for deck materials, ensuring no harsh chemicals damage the surface.

Checking the deck for signs of wear, such as cracked planks or unstable boards, is essential. Immediately tackling these matters can avoid further deterioration. Moreover, adding a quality protective coating every few years acts to defend the deck from weathering and ultraviolet damage, maximizing its useful life.

Routine seasonal upkeep, like examining metal components for rust and fastening any screws that have come loose, must not be ignored. Additionally, throughout the winter months, eliminating snow and ice buildup will protect against unwanted strain and deterioration. By following these essential maintenance tips, property owners can look forward to a stunning and long-lasting deck for many years ahead.

Which Permits Do I Need to Construct a Deck?

Prior to deck installation, you will typically need to obtain required building permits from municipal authorities. Requirements differ based on your area, typically involving structural details, site plans, and adherence to zoning regulations to ensure legal compliance and safety.

Can I Install a Deck on Uneven Terrain?

Certainly, a deck can be built on uneven ground by using adjustable post bases or building a raised platform. Adequate planning and leveling are vital to secure the safety and stability of the entire structure.
